Why fencing and how to prevent it?
The tan is a defensive reaction of the skin to UV radiation - melanin, i.e. the pigment responsible for the skin color, is produced more intensively to protect cells from damage. Unfortunately, as the skin exfoliates, the brown skin color gradually disappears. However, this process can be slowed down by proper care and hydration. Moisturized skin exfoliates slower and looks healthier, and a proper diet can support the production of melanin and maintaining a uniform color. Proper nutrients also allow to rebuild the skin structure from the inside, which strengthens the protective barrier and prevents the premature fading of the tan.
Hydration of the body - the key to longer tan
Drinking the right amount of water is an absolute basis if you want to maintain healthy skin and beautiful tan. Dehydrated skin loses elasticity faster, becomes matte and more susceptible to flaking. By drinking a minimum of 2 liters of water a day, you support the natural process of epidermal regeneration and maintain optimal skin hydration. Cosmetics that consolidate a tan - how to use them?
"After sun" products or bronzing balms not only consolidate the tan effect, but also provide the skin of moisturizing and regenerating ingredients. Cosmetics containing shea butter, aloe, vitamin E or D-panthenol soothe irritations after sunbathing and support the process of skin reconstruction. Used regularly, they help keep a uniform color and a smooth epidermal structure. Bronzing balms also work optically - they darken the skin and give it a golden glow, while masking unevenness. You will get the best results by applying them every day after bathing, on dry and slightly exfoliated skin.
The role of the diet in maintaining tan
What you eat has a direct impact on the appearance of your skin. A diet rich in beta-carotene, vitamin C, E and zinc can significantly support the maintenance of tan. Beta-carotene, present in carrot, sweet potatoes or apricots, gives the skin a golden shade and supports the production of melanin. Vitamin C and E are strong antioxidants that protect skin cells against damage and support regeneration. Zinc, in turn, affects the proper functioning of the epidermis and accelerates the healing of micro -hatches. It is also worth including healthy fats in the diet, e.g. avocado, olive oil or nuts - they improve the absorption of fat -soluble vitamins necessary to maintain the beautiful appearance of the skin.

Summer care ritual for radiant complexion
To enjoy a beautiful tan for longer, it is worth introducing a thoughtful care ritual, tailored to the needs of the skin after the holidays. Start with mild skin cleansing, which does not violate the natural hydrolipid barrier. Then apply a tonic with hyaluronic acid or aloe vera, followed by a serum and intensively moisturizing cream. In the evening, it is worth including regenerating and firming cosmetics, rich in peptides, collagen and vitamin E. Do not forget about the daily use of sunscreen - even if you are not on the beach anymore, UV radiation works throughout the year and can still degrade collagen in the skin.
